从mongodb的find()方法中检索键值,可以通过以下步骤进行:
以下是一个示例代码,演示如何从mongodb的find()方法中检索键值:
// 引入mongodb模块
const MongoClient = require('mongodb').MongoClient;
// 连接到mongodb数据库
MongoClient.connect('mongodb://localhost:27017', (err, client) => {
if (err) throw err;
// 选择要查询的数据库和集合
const db = client.db('mydb');
const collection = db.collection('mycollection');
// 构建查询条件
const query = { key: 'value' };
// 执行查询
const cursor = collection.find(query);
// 处理查询结果
cursor.forEach((doc) => {
console.log(doc);
});
// 关闭数据库连接
client.close();
});
在这个示例中,我们连接到本地的mongodb数据库,选择了名为"mydb"的数据库和名为"mycollection"的集合。然后,我们构建了一个简单的查询条件,指定了要检索的键值为"key: value"。接下来,我们调用find()方法执行查询,并使用forEach()方法遍历查询结果的每个文档。最后,我们关闭数据库连接。
请注意,这只是一个简单的示例,实际应用中可能需要更复杂的查询条件和处理逻辑。另外,具体的腾讯云产品和产品介绍链接地址可以根据实际需求和使用情况进行选择。
DBTalk技术分享会
《民航智见》线上会议
Elastic 中国开发者大会
Elastic Meetup Online 第一期
腾讯技术开放日
腾讯位置服务技术沙龙
云+社区技术沙龙[第23期]
企业创新在线学堂
领取专属 10元无门槛券
手把手带您无忧上云